WebThe Common Mist Frog ( Litoria rheccola) and the Lacelid Frog ( Litoria dayi ), otherwise known as Lace-eyed Tree Frog ( Nyctimystes dayi ), both listed Endangered under the IUCN and the EPBC Act, share the Kuranda Tree Frogs habitat. However, the Common Mist frogs have not been recorded here in the last decade. WebAustralian lacelid ( Nyctimystes dayi) These declining species are all associated with rainforest streams in upland areas.
